Mar 03, 2020 · Log into Blackboard. Select the course you want to view. Click on Users and Groups from the left panel of content areas. Click on Users. Click Username from the first drop down menu of the Search field. Select Not Blank from the second drop down menu of the Search field. Click the Go button without adding any criteria. All students will be displayed below the …

There is a quick way in Blackboard to check when students last accessed the system. Click Grade Center in the Course Management section of the course menu. Select Full Grade Center. You will see a Last Access column, indicating the date when students last accessed the course. If the cell for a particular student is blank, he/she has never accessed.
On the Administrator Panel in the Courses section, select Courses. Search for a course. On the Courses page, open the course's menu and select Enrollments. The list of enrolled users appears.
The attendance feature is available for both the Ultra and Original Course Views. For each class meeting, instructors can mark whether a student is present, late, absent, or excused. The attendance records for each student appear in a single column next to other grades.
